As an ultrasound technician, it is inevitable for you to be involved in the saving of lives, especially if you work in the Accidents and Emergencies department. Even though you do not perform the actual operation or medical procedure, your expertise will be a large part of the decision making process, which is why you play an integral role.
Other tasks that you might need to perform, apart from operating all related ultrasound equipment, include maintenance and simple repairs of all the equipment. As a specialist in this field, you will also be required to advise on the best method of operation, for each specific task. This is mainly because most people will not know how to operate the equipment; as a result, you will have to advise them on the necessary steps to take.
If you are intent on becoming an ultrasound tech, there are also certain types of training and skill development that you will need to undergo. Most ultrasound technicians will be required to complete ultrasound training, which is widely available at different universities, colleges and even some hospitals. In most cases, you will get hands on training with the common types of ultrasound equipment, leaving with invaluable experience when dealing with them.
Signing up for a course in ultrasonography will be key to your success, as most medical institutions recognize it as validation for the experience necessary for an individual to effectively perform as an ultrasound technician. This is because most ultrasonography courses train you in both operational, as well as administrative skills, leaving you well trained to contribute effectively to any diagnostic imaging department.
Upon completion of your course, you should no problem finding a job as an ultrasound tech, as you will find that almost all hospitals and clinics will be eager to employ you, simply because there is such a high demand for qualified ultrasound technicians. Most ultrasound technicians begin their career in the diagnostic imaging department, which is a very good place to start.
